When it comes to Mobile Network Operators (MNOs), turnover is a term that refers to the rate at which employees leave the company and need to be replaced. High turnover rates can have a negative impact on the overall performance and success of an MNO, as it can lead to decreased productivity, increased costs, and a loss of valuable expertise.
One way to combat high turnover rates in MNOs is to invest in employee training and development. By providing employees with the necessary skills and knowledge to succeed in their roles, companies can increase job satisfaction, motivation, and loyalty, ultimately leading to lower turnover rates.
